Method for determining a start time for a recharging procedure for a plunger device of an electronically slip-controllable power brake system, and electronically slip-controllable power brake system having a plunger device

1. A method for determining a start time for a recharging procedure of a plunger device of an electronically slip-controllable power brake system, the plunger device having a plunger cylinder, a plunger piston which is movably accommodated in the plunger cylinder, and a plunger working space enclosed between the plunger cylinder and the plunger piston, the plunger device being operable by an actuable drive motor in a pressure buildup direction or in an oppositely directed pressure dissipation direction, and an operating range of the plunger device extending between a first end stop at which the plunger working space has a maximum volume, and a second end stop at which the plunger working space has a minimum value, the method comprising:
specifying, within the operating range of the plunger device, a working range restricted by a first range limit and a second range limit that is closer to the second end stop than the first range limit; and
based on the specified working range, ascertaining a start time for an operation of the plunger device for carrying out the recharging procedure as a function of characteristic values that describe a driving state of a vehicle equipped with the power brake system, and/or an operating state of the plunger device, such that the start time occurs when an actual position of the plunger piston of the plunger device lies within the working range;
wherein the specifying is performed to depend the second range limit on a nearness of a brake pressure present in a brake circuit of the power brake system to a blocking pressure level, such that, at the driving state and/or operating state, the nearer the brake pressure is to the blocking pressure level the closer the second range limit is to the second end stop.
